20090139980 | Cooking Hob and Method for the Operation of a Cooking Hob - A cooking hob, especially an induction cooking hob, including a first heating zone having at least two independently heatable heating elements operable by a first power supply via a first switching device, and at least one additional heating zone operable by a second power supply via a second switching device in a normal mode of operation. The heating capacity of the first heating zone can be increased beyond a maximum power of the first power supply while the first heating zone and the additional heating zone are operated simultaneously in the normal mode of operation. The cooking hob includes a switching element for establishing a power supply connection between the second power supply and one of the heating elements of the first heating zone in a special mode of operation so as to increase the heating capacity of the first heating zone. | 06-04-2009 |
20100282740 | INDUCTION HOB COMPRISING A PLURALITY OF INDUCTION HEATERS - An induction hob having a plurality of induction heating elements; a control unit to operate the plurality of induction heating elements so as to heat at least one flexibly definable heating zone in a synchronized manner; and a measurement array to measure a heating power generated by the plurality of induction heating elements. The measurement array measures a sum of heating powers of at least two induction heating elements and the control unit uses the sum of heating powers to regulate the heating power generated by the plurality of induction heating elements. | 11-11-2010 |

20110233199 | HOB HAVING AT LEAST ONE INDUCTOR, AT LEAST ONE INVERTER AND A SWITCHING APPARATUS - A hob having at least one inductor, at least one inverter, a switching apparatus and a detection circuit for detection of cooking utensils. The switching apparatus is arranged in a circuit between the inductor and the inverter and switchable between a first switch position in which a connection between the inverter and the inductor is established and a second switch position in which the connection between the inverter and the inductor is interrupted. In order to allow an energy-saving detection mode, the switching apparatus is connected to the detection circuit such that the switching apparatus connects the inductor to the detection circuit when it is in the second switch position. | 09-29-2011 |
20110272397 | HOB HAVING AT LEAST ONE HEATING ZONE HAVING SEVERAL HEATING ELEMENTS - A hob includes at least one heating zone having several heating elements, a user interface for setting a heating capacity of the heating zone, and a control unit for operating the heating elements and for distributing the heating capacity among the heating elements according to a heating capacity distribution. In order to improve the efficiency of the hob, the control unit is configured to distribute the heating capacity among a larger number of heating elements when the heating capacity is below a threshold value than in the case, when the heating capacity is above the threshold value. | 11-10-2011 |
20120024835 | COOKTOP HAVING A DETECTION ASSEMBLY AND METHOD FOR OPERATING A COOKTOP - A cooktop includes a plurality of heating elements, a user interface for inputting a power level, a detection assembly for detecting a position and size of at least one cookware element, and a control unit designed to combine a plurality of heating elements into a heating zone depending on the detected size and position of the cookware element and to operate the heating elements of the heating zone with a total heat output. In order to ensure a reproducible total heat output, the control unit is designed to calculate a bottom surface of the cookware element from the measurands of the detection assembly and to determine the total heat output depending on power level and bottom surface. | 02-02-2012 |
